The James Webb Space Telescope (JWST) is probably the most highly effective astronomical imaging gadget ever constructed. With its skill to picture the early universe, it gives observations that problem our understanding of the cosmos, steadily resulting in a brand new period in cosmology.

One of the surprising observations made by JWST is the asymmetry between the variety of galaxies that rotate in a single route and the variety of galaxies that rotate in the wrong way. That is, the variety of galaxies imaged by JWST that rotate clockwise shouldn’t be the identical because the variety of galaxies that rotate counterclockwise. That will be seen by observing spiral galaxies imaged by JWST deep subject photos.

Spiral galaxies similar to our personal Milky Way have arms, and the form of those arms discloses the route of rotation of the galaxy. JWST gives exceptionally sharp photos of galaxies within the deep universe, and the extremely detailed photos enable us to establish their route of rotation and depend them. The JWST Advanced Deep Extragalactic Survey (JADES) is the most important deep subject taken by JWST. Surprisingly, it exhibits 158 galaxies that rotate clockwise, and simply 105 galaxies that rotate counterclockwise. That reveals a really substantial distinction of practically 50%.

In reality, the remark of asymmetry between the variety of galaxies that rotate in reverse instructions was initially made earlier than JWST was launched. Studies with ground-based telescopes utilizing evaluation of tens of millions of galaxies confirmed a slight asymmetry of 1%-2%. But these observations have been made by galaxies which can be comparatively near Earth. JWST exhibits that the magnitude of the asymmetry grows because the galaxies are extra distant from Earth. That is, in the early Universe most galaxies rotated in the same direction, and the directions of rotation have been becoming more chaotic as the Universe gets older. Using the facility of JWST, the asymmetry between the variety of galaxies rotating in reverse instructions will be noticed even by simply trying on the picture with the unaided human eye.

Spiral galaxies are distinctive astronomical objects within the sense that the way in which they give the impression of being is delicate to the placement of the observer. But underneath the present working assumption of the cosmological principle, the Universe is predicted to be homogeneous, which implies that we’re anticipated to see the identical universe whatever the location of the observer. Therefore, underneath the present working assumption, the variety of galaxies rotating in a single route as seen from Earth is predicted to be the identical (inside statistical error) because the variety of galaxies that rotate in the wrong way. JWST exhibits in any other case, and that may be seen even by easy guide inspection of JWST deep subject photos.

Observations that violate the cosmological precept are not unusual, and a number of such observations have been made previously decade. But these observations principally violate the anisotropy assumption of the cosmological precept. The anisotropy assumption implies that the Universe is similar in each route of remark. Several observations have been proven to battle with that assumption; one in all them is the Cosmic Microwave Background (CMB) radiation. But the distinction between the variety of galaxies that rotate in reverse instructions additionally violates the homogeneity assumption. Because spiral galaxies look in a different way primarily based on the placement of the observer, they can be utilized to check the homogeneity assumption of the cosmological precept.

 

Rotating universe and black gap cosmology

One of the potential explanations is that the Universe was born rotating, and the route of rotation of the galaxies was inherited from the route of rotation of the Universe. In that case the early universe is predicted to be extremely homogeneous within the route of rotation of galaxies, and the distribution of the instructions of rotation turns into extra chaotic because the Universe will get older and galaxies work together with one another.

The idea of a rotating universe shouldn’t be new, and was proposed already in the 1940s by Kurt Godel. But observational indications to show or disprove the idea are tough to seek out, primarily as a result of the Universe has no body of reference it may be in contrast with. Even the competition that the Earth rotates took tons of of years to show, regardless of having the Sun, the Moon, and the celebrities as frames of reference. The Universe doesn’t have a body of reference, making it tougher to show or disprove its rotation. The distinctive nature of spiral galaxies permits us to make use of them as a sign of a rotating universe.

One of the cosmological theories that agrees with a rotating universe is black gap cosmology. According to black gap cosmology, the Universe is the interior of a black hole that exists in a parent universe. The principle was proposed within the Nineteen Seventies and was primarily based on the exceptional settlement between the radius of the Universe (the Hubble radius) and the radius of a black gap given the mass of the Universe (the Schwarzschild radius). It can be in settlement with observations that have been made later, such because the accelerated growth of the Universe, which, in accordance with black gap cosmology, will be defined with out the necessity to assume the existence of darkish power. Black gap cosmology additionally agrees with the competition of a Big Bang, as black holes are additionally born, usually from the loss of life of a large star. Although it isn’t thought-about a “mainstream” cosmological principle, the latest tensions and observations that battle with the usual cosmological theories, and even with themselves, reinforce the necessity to take into account different explanations which can be outdoors the usual cosmology.

Effect of the rotation of the Milky Way galaxy

While the uneven distribution of spin instructions of spiral galaxies is usually a characteristic of the true Universe, there’s additionally another choice. The Milky Way galaxy rotates in velocity of roughly 220km/sec. The galaxies imaged by JWST have rotational velocity of their very own. The rotational velocity of the galaxies which can be noticed relative to the rotational velocity of the Milky Way galaxy results in a slight distinction of their brightness. That occurs because of the relativistic beaming impact. Galaxies that rotate in the wrong way relative to the Milky Way are anticipated to be barely brighter in comparison with galaxies that rotate in the identical route relative to the Milky Way.

Given the rotational velocities of the galaxies, the relativistic beaming impact is predicted to be negligible. But it must also be remembered that the physics of galaxy rotation is likely one of the best mysteries in house science and isn’t but totally understood. We do know that the rotation of galaxies doesn’t comply with the legal guidelines of “conventional” physics, resulting in the idea of darkish matter and different explanations designed particularly to handle the provocative nature of galaxy rotation. Therefore, it’s potential that the impact of galaxy rotation will be extra substantial than anticipated in accordance with principle.

Because galaxies that rotate in the wrong way to the Milky Way are brighter than galaxies that rotate in the identical route relative to the Milky Way, we’re purported to see extra galaxies that rotate in the wrong way. That implies that the variety of galaxies within the Universe that rotate in a single route is similar because the variety of galaxies rotating in the wrong way. But as a result of galaxies that rotate in the wrong way relative to the Milky Way are brighter, we see extra of them, and due to this fact an Earth-based observer is predicted to see a distinct variety of galaxies. That is what we see within the JWST deep fields.

If that’s certainly the case, we anticipate to see the asymmetry peaks across the Galactic pole, the place the rotational velocity of the Milky Way has full impact. At the identical time, we anticipate to see no asymmetry across the Galactic aircraft, the place the rotational velocity of the Milky Way has no impact in comparison with the noticed galaxies. Observations utilizing tens of millions of galaxies present precisely that. The magnitude peaks across the poles of the Galaxy, and disappears across the Galactic aircraft. The identical sample is noticed within the Northern and Southern ends of the Galactic pole, the place each present precisely the identical factor: Galaxies that rotate in the wrong way relative to the Milky Way are extra prevalent than galaxies rotating in the identical route relative to the Milky Way. The JWST JADES deep subject that confirmed the excessive distinction between the variety of galaxies is near the Southern Galactic pole, and due to this fact the variations are anticipated.

An fascinating remark is that experiments with tens of 1000’s of galaxies present that the distinction in brightness will increase when the galaxies are extra distant from Earth. That remark will be essential to grasp a number of unsolved cosmological mysteries. One of those mysteries is the H0 pressure. The H0 pressure is the disagreement between the growth charge of the Universe when decided utilizing the cosmic microwave background radiation, and the growth charge when decided utilizing Type Ia supernovae. Each of those measurements exhibits a distinct growth charge of the Universe. But as a result of they each measure the identical Universe, they’re anticipated to be the identical. It is evident that the Universe can not have two completely different charges of growth, and due to this fact not less than one in all these growth charges shouldn’t be totally correct.

But if the brightness of astronomical objects is affected by their rotational velocity relative to the Milky Way, and the magnitude of the distinction is a operate of its distance from Earth, it will probably imply that the brightness of supernovae as noticed from Earth can be affected. A Type Ia supernova is a particular kind of supernova whose absolute brightness is at all times the identical. Therefore, its brightness as seen from Earth determines its distance, making it a vital distance candle in astronomy. The small brightness variations can result in barely completely different growth charges, and due to this fact to a distinct growth charge decided by the CMB, aka the H0 pressure.

Indeed, this was noticed utilizing a comparatively small set of Ia supernovae (a catalog referred to as SH0ES) to find out the growth charge of the Universe. When utilizing solely Ia supernovae in galaxies that rotate in the identical route relative to the Milky Way, the growth charge decided utilizing Ia supernovae is in excellent settlement with the growth charge decided from the CMB. On the opposite hand, utilizing solely galaxies that rotate in the wrong way relative to the Milky Way makes the H0 pressure bigger.

The impact can be associated to different observations that depend on Ia supernovae as a dependable distance measurement, such because the mysterious accelerated growth of the Universe. It shouldn’t be but completely clear that the asymmetry noticed from Earth is certainly pushed by the distinction in brightness of galaxies rotating in reverse instructions. It is clearly nonetheless potential that the asymmetry is a characteristic of the true Universe. But whether it is pushed by the variations in brightness of galaxies rotating in reverse instructions, the remark can present the answer to a number of different puzzling tensions that presently don’t have a confirmed rationalization.
